Output baa05ac329156a97e254e8864349725768ea2b6518e5a40500a7af9ddb769122:1

value
30079382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c2d5a21ba8dcd03edc99a17bec89791b9b1a0c5 OP_EQUAL
address
3QgQY16wiAFUVfEuaMGy15ejvr8TGdnbK2
transaction
baa05ac329156a97e254e8864349725768ea2b6518e5a40500a7af9ddb769122
spent
true